Marko Arnautovic stole the show in Inter Milan’s 2-0 Coppa Italia win against Lazio, but Davide Frattesi and Mehdi Taremi stuttered.

According to Corriere dello Sport via FCInterNews, the 35-year-old striker’s ‘ballistic’ volley was the highlight of last night’s game.

With Marcus Thuram unavailable due to injury, Simone Inzaghi gave the Austrian veteran a rare start this season.

Unfazed by a lack of first-team opportunities, Marko Arnautovic bagged home a scintillating volley to put Inter 1-0 up at halftime.

Meanwhile, Hakan Calhanoglu put the icing on the cake from the spot to round up a well-deserved victory.

Marko Arnautovic Shines in Inter Milan Win vs Lazio – Taremi & Frattesi Bleak

While Arnautovic enjoyed a superb game, Davide Frattesi failed to meet expectations in his third start in 2025.

Indeed, the Italian midfielder couldn’t impact proceedings despite his tireless runs in the center of the field.

The same goes for Mehdi Taremi, whose unenviable form at the San Siro continues to bother the Nerazzurri faithful.

Last night, he missed several decent chances.
